首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Javascript/JSP遍历Datatable并计算出现次数

JavaScript/JSP遍历Datatable并计算出现次数是指使用JavaScript或JSP编程语言对Datatable进行遍历,并统计其中元素出现的次数。

Datatable是一种数据结构,通常用于存储和操作表格数据。在JavaScript中,可以使用循环结构(如for循环或forEach方法)遍历Datatable的每一行,并使用条件语句判断元素是否出现过。在JSP中,可以使用JSTL标签库或Java代码实现类似的功能。

以下是一个示例代码,演示如何使用JavaScript遍历Datatable并计算元素出现次数:

代码语言:txt
复制
// 假设Datatable是一个包含多个对象的数组
var datatable = [
  { name: 'John', age: 25 },
  { name: 'Jane', age: 30 },
  { name: 'John', age: 35 },
  { name: 'Jane', age: 40 },
  { name: 'John', age: 45 }
];

// 创建一个空对象用于存储元素出现次数
var count = {};

// 遍历Datatable
datatable.forEach(function(row) {
  // 获取当前行的name属性值
  var name = row.name;

  // 如果count对象中已存在该name属性,则将其值加1;否则,将其初始化为1
  count[name] = (count[name] || 0) + 1;
});

// 输出每个元素出现的次数
for (var name in count) {
  console.log(name + '出现了' + count[name] + '次');
}

以上代码会输出以下结果:

代码语言:txt
复制
John出现了3次
Jane出现了2次

在这个例子中,我们使用了一个空对象count来存储每个name属性值出现的次数。通过遍历Datatable的每一行,我们可以获取到当前行的name属性值,并在count对象中进行计数。最后,我们使用for...in循环输出每个元素出现的次数。

对于这个问题,腾讯云提供了一些相关产品和服务,例如:

  • 云函数(Serverless):用于无需管理服务器的方式运行代码,可以在云端执行JavaScript或其他编程语言的代码。了解更多:云函数产品介绍
  • 云数据库(CDB):提供高性能、可扩展的数据库服务,支持多种数据库引擎。了解更多:云数据库产品介绍
  • 云存储(COS):提供安全、稳定、低成本的对象存储服务,适用于存储和管理大量非结构化数据。了解更多:云存储产品介绍
  • 人工智能服务(AI):提供丰富的人工智能能力,包括图像识别、语音识别、自然语言处理等。了解更多:人工智能产品介绍
  • 物联网(IoT):提供全面的物联网解决方案,包括设备接入、数据管理、应用开发等。了解更多:物联网产品介绍

请注意,以上仅为示例,实际使用时需要根据具体需求选择适合的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券